问题标签 [mongodump]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
mongodb - mongorestore metadata.json 文件
我有一个.bson
来自 MongoDB 转储的文件。转储还会生成一个.metadata.json
似乎包含索引定义的文件。
我由此假设从.bson
文件中恢复不包括索引。
- 我如何使用该
.metadata.json
文件?我需要单独恢复吗?
我的恢复完成了以下几行:
有一行说它正在恢复索引,但专门引用该.metadata.json
文件。
replicaset - mongodump 不适用于副本集协议版本 1
我正在做mongodump --host=replicasetname/host,host,host -d databasename --out=path
,它工作正常,永远。
但是我已经制作了一个新的副本集,当我这样做时,我什么也得不到。
当它起作用时会发生这种情况:
当它不起作用时会发生这种情况
out 文件夹已创建,但它是空的。
没有显示错误。数据库存在,它包含集合和文档
他们的配置虽然不同
这个有效
这个其他不{“protocolVersion”:NumberLong(1),“settings”:{“chainingAllowed”:true,“heartbeatIntervalMillis”:2000,“heartbeatTimeoutSecs”:10,“electionTimeoutMillis”:10000,“getLastErrorModes”:{
这里发生了什么?我能做些什么?
谢谢
mongodb - 大型集合中的 Mongoexport 或 Mongodump
当我对现有集合执行 mongodump 时,转储会在 23% 的转储处停止。该文件约为 1.2 GB。我也试过mongoexport。但这也停止在 23%。
转储/导出总是在 21257107 条记录处停止。这正常吗?(操作系统是 Ubuntu 14.04 LTS)
mongodb - windows下mongodb数据库备份
我遇到了关于 mongodb 中提供的 mongodump 功能的问题。当以下代码在 mongodb shell 上运行时,它没有响应,
mongodb - mongodb 中的 system.indexes 用于备份
我正在使用 mongodump 工具来收集备份,在此期间,我使用 excludeCollection 选项排除了一些我不需要的集合。
作为 mongodump 的一部分,我们有一个系统集合 system.indexes ,如果我从备份中排除这个集合,在恢复过程中会有什么影响吗?
php - 管道 MongoDB mongodump 下载
在 Linux 终端上,我可以使用以下命令对标准输出执行 mongodump:
但是我如何获得这个输出,并将它传送到一个文件,然后在浏览器中下载..?
我有一个 Apache PHP 设置,安装了 Mongo PHP 扩展。
例如,在 MySQL 的 PhpMyAdmin 中,您可以执行“导出”,并将输出通过管道传输到 .SQL 文件。
我想要相同的功能,但对于 MongoDB 而不是 MySQL。
谢谢
我无法对文件执行 mongodump 的原因是服务器上的硬盘空间不足。
mongodb - mongodump 错误“失败:从 db 读取错误:EOF”(服务器日志中没有条目)
我们 3.06 版的 mongodb.conf 和数据文件只有 240 MB 大小。网络在这个时间戳是可靠的。
带有详细标志的 mongodump。在服务器日志中,此时间戳没有条目。
谷歌搜索时没有解决方案Failed: error reading from db: EOF
我们只有large
计划才有这个问题。从技术上讲,配置没有区别(除了内存、磁盘和 maxConns)。所有运行在 Docker 容器中的 mongo 服务器。Docker 在带有 RHEL7 的 OpenStack VM 上运行。
java - 从java调用时如何在sh文件中传递动态mongodump --query
我有一个 Java 代码,该代码调用 bash 文件以及如下参数:
我的sample.sh
文件看起来像
当我尝试运行 mongodump 时,查询失败,但没有-q
参数它可以正常工作。
mongodb - mongodump 低版本 mongodb
我尝试使用 mongodump(版本 3.2.5)备份 MongoDB(版本 2.4.9)。它成功了。但我无法恢复此备份。为什么?
mongodb - 运行 mongodump 时出错
我有一个回滚文件,但是当我在其上运行 mongodump 时出现错误: